Long before aspirin existed, herbalists across Europe, North America, and the Middle East reached for a trio of plants to manage fever: elderflower, peppermint, and yarrow. This combination was not accidental. Each herb brings a complementary action to the cup, with elderflower opening the pores to encourage perspiration, peppermint cooling the skin and soothing the body from within, and yarrow supporting circulation and immune response. Together, they form what traditional healers called a diaphoretic blend, a tea designed to work with a fever rather than simply suppress it.
Yarrow, known botanically as Achillea millefolium, carries one of the oldest herbal reputations in Western medicine. Its very name references the Greek hero Achilles, who legend says used it to staunch the wounds of his soldiers on the battlefield. Elderflower (Sambucus nigra) has been celebrated in European folk medicine for centuries, appearing in remedies for colds, influenza, and respiratory ailments in manuscripts dating back to the 11th century. Peppermint (Mentha x piperita), though a more modern hybrid, has been used in cooling and digestive preparations across cultures for over 2,000 years. Together, these three herbs form a deeply traditional and increasingly well-studied remedy for febrile illness.

Ingredients
- 2 tspdried yarrow flowers and leaves
- 2 tspdried elderflower
- 1 tspdried peppermint leaf
- 480 mlwater (95°C / 203°F)
- —raw honey to taste (optional)
- —fresh lemon slice (optional)
How to Brew

- Bring fresh filtered water to 95°C (203°F). If using a standard kettle, bring to a full boil and allow to cool for just 60 seconds before pouring.
- Combine the dried yarrow, elderflower, and peppermint in a tea infuser or directly into a heatproof teapot. For two servings, use 2 teaspoons of yarrow, 2 teaspoons of elderflower, and 1 teaspoon of peppermint.
- Pour the hot water directly over the herbs and immediately cover the teapot or mug with a lid or small saucer. This is critical: peppermint and elderflower contain volatile aromatic oils that will evaporate with steam if left uncovered, reducing the tea’s therapeutic potency.
- Steep for 10 to 15 minutes. A longer steep extracts more of the bitter diaphoretic compounds from yarrow. If you find the bitterness unpleasant, start at 10 minutes and adjust to your preference over subsequent cups.
- Strain thoroughly into warmed mugs. Add raw honey to taste, which contributes its own antimicrobial properties, and a squeeze of fresh lemon for vitamin C and brightness.
- Drink while hot, ideally in bed with a blanket. Sip steadily over 10 to 15 minutes for best results. Repeat every 3 to 4 hours during fever, up to three cups per day.
- Combine 3 teaspoons of dried yarrow, 3 teaspoons of dried elderflower, and 2 teaspoons of dried peppermint into a clean glass jar. Use slightly more herb than the hot brew method to compensate for slower compound extraction in cold water.
- Pour 600 ml of cold filtered water over the herbs. Stir gently with a long spoon to ensure all plant material is fully saturated.
- Seal the jar tightly with a lid and leave at room temperature for 1 hour, then transfer to the refrigerator. Allow to steep for a total of 8 to 12 hours, overnight being ideal.
- Remove from the refrigerator and strain the liquid through a fine mesh strainer lined with a piece of muslin cloth or a coffee filter to catch fine herb particles. Press gently on the herbs to extract maximum liquid.
- Pour over ice into tall glasses. The cold brew will be pale gold with a clean, refreshing mint-forward flavor. Stir in a small amount of honey or a splash of elderflower cordial to enhance sweetness if desired.
- Consume within 48 hours and keep refrigerated. Sip throughout the day as a hydrating recovery drink.
- Bring 750 ml of fresh water to a full rolling boil at 100°C (212°F). Meanwhile, place 3 teaspoons of dried peppermint, 2 teaspoons of dried elderflower, and 2 teaspoons of dried yarrow into a large heatproof bowl on a stable, flat surface.
- Carefully pour the boiling water over the herbs in the bowl. Do not place your face over the bowl immediately as the initial steam is too hot and can cause burns. Allow the brew to sit and cool for 60 to 90 seconds.
- Drape a large towel over your head and lean over the bowl at a comfortable distance of 25 to 30 cm. Close your eyes and breathe slowly through your nose and mouth. Inhale the peppermint and elderflower steam for 5 to 10 minutes. Lift the towel periodically if the heat becomes too intense.
- After the steam inhalation is complete, allow the liquid to cool slightly, then strain through a fine mesh strainer into two mugs. The resulting tea will be deeply infused and intensely aromatic from the prolonged steeping during inhalation.
- Add honey and lemon to the strained tea and drink while still warm. The combination of steam inhalation followed by drinking the herb-rich liquid provides a powerful double action for fever with congestion.
- Repeat once or twice daily during acute illness. Do not use this method with children under 12 years old due to the risk of steam burns.
Health Benefits
Yarrow and elderflower are classified as diaphoretic herbs, meaning they support the body’s ability to perspire. Controlled sweating is the body’s primary mechanism for cooling itself during fever, and several traditional medicine systems use this blend specifically to facilitate this process. A 2021 review in the Journal of Ethnopharmacology confirmed yarrow’s traditional diaphoretic use is supported by its vasodilatory and autonomic nervous system effects.
Elderflower contains flavonoids including quercetin and rutin that have demonstrated inhibitory activity against influenza A and B viruses in laboratory studies. Peppermint’s rosmarinic acid has also shown antiviral properties against respiratory syncytial virus (RSV) in in vitro research, suggesting this blend targets the underlying viral causes of many fevers.
Yarrow contains anti-inflammatory sesquiterpene lactones and flavonoids that act similarly to mild analgesics by inhibiting prostaglandin synthesis, the same pathway targeted by over-the-counter fever medications. This helps ease the aching, tender feeling that typically accompanies a raised temperature.
Peppermint’s menthol is a well-documented decongestant that reduces nasal airflow resistance and eases the sensation of sinus pressure. Elderflower has a long traditional use for sinusitis and catarrh, supported by its anti-inflammatory and mild expectorant properties, making this blend particularly effective when fever is accompanied by congestion.
Fevers accelerate fluid loss through respiration and perspiration. Drinking warm herbal tea consistently during illness supports hydration, which is critical for immune function, temperature regulation, and recovery. The mild diuretic and circulatory properties of yarrow also help the body clear metabolic waste products generated during immune activity.

The Science Behind Yarrow
The scientific basis for Fever Breaking Tea lies in the concept of diaphoresis, the physiological process of perspiration as a fever-regulation mechanism. Yarrow’s sesquiterpene lactones, particularly achillin and achillicin, have been shown in pharmacological studies to influence peripheral vasodilation, increasing blood flow to the skin and promoting sweat gland activity. This supports the traditional herbalist theory that yarrow works with the fever rather than simply reducing it pharmacologically. Meanwhile, the flavonoids in both yarrow and elderflower, particularly quercetin and apigenin, inhibit the cyclooxygenase (COX) enzymes responsible for prostaglandin synthesis, which is the same pathway by which ibuprofen and aspirin reduce fever and inflammation.
Peppermint’s cooling mechanism operates through an entirely different pathway. Menthol selectively binds to and activates TRPM8 (transient receptor potential melastatin 8) channels, which are cold-sensing ion channels found in sensory neurons throughout the skin and mucous membranes. When activated, these channels send signals to the brain that mimic the sensation of cold, providing genuine physiological relief from the discomfort of heat and fever without actually lowering core body temperature. This explains the well-documented subjective cooling effect of peppermint tea even when consumed hot. A 2015 study published in the journal Evidence-Based Complementary and Alternative Medicine confirmed peppermint’s effectiveness in reducing fever perception and improving subjective comfort in participants with mild febrile illness.
Elderflower’s antiviral credentials have been supported by a growing body of in vitro research. Studies have identified that elderflower flavonoids can inhibit the hemagglutinin protein on the surface of influenza viruses, preventing the virus from binding to host cells. This is biologically similar to the mechanism of some pharmaceutical antivirals. Chlorogenic acid, found in elderflower at meaningful concentrations, also demonstrated immunomodulatory activity in a 2020 study, stimulating cytokine responses that help coordinate a faster and more efficient immune defense. While in vitro findings do not automatically translate to equivalent clinical effects, they provide a compelling molecular rationale for a remedy that has been used across European traditions for hundreds of years.
Brewing Tips
- Always cover your mug or teapot while steeping this blend. Peppermint and elderflower both contain volatile aromatic compounds that dissipate quickly with escaping steam, and covering the vessel traps these therapeutically active oils in the liquid where they belong.
- Source your yarrow carefully. Look for dried flowers and leaves that are clearly labeled Achillea millefolium and have a light, slightly bitter herbal scent. Yarrow that smells musty or has lost most of its color has likely degraded and will produce a weaker therapeutic brew.
- Drink three cups spread throughout the day during active fever rather than one large dose at once. The diaphoretic compounds in yarrow work most effectively when maintained at a steady level in the body, and consistent hydration is itself a key part of fever recovery.
